Lost my Custom Properties - Drawing option
In release 2016 there was an option to link text to Custom iProperties, now on 2018 that feature has been removed from my text command bar. I haven't had any luck with searches so here's a post asking how I'm supposed to access that feature?
Titles blocks that I have migrated from 2016 to 2018 still correctly function with the link, I am just no longer able to edit or create such links now anywhere in the Drawing file. Where'd it go or what's the replacement feature, I need it?!

I made an interesting discovery today while prepping the file to transfer to you for testing. I discovered that if I "Open" the template file directly that the Custom Properties - Drawing feature is available. However, if I use the "New" option on the Inventor Home/Dashboard and select the paper drawing then I don't get the feature. I can't say if that makes the migration issue a mute point, likely a combination thereof.

I can confirm these findings:
Open test.idw in 2019, save (migrated) close
Open new template, select test.idw as template file.
Text on sheet 1 does not have category "Custom Properties - Drawing"
Text in Titleblock definition does not have category
SAVE new file as Sabre Standard.idw
Text on sheet 1 DOES have category
Text in Titleblock definition does have category.
I repeated this twice to be sure.
The category is being added after the document is saved, and not before (from a new document). Meaning the sub routine that checks to see if there are Custom Properties in the Drawing is only being run when the document is saved, not when it is opened. Sounds like defer update behavior, which is NOT checked.

Hi
I might have fix.
- Open your template, I used the Test.idw you published.
- Expand the Drawing resources, Title Blocks.
- Right click, and Copy the Title block
Create a new Blank Drawing, Not using the title block (I think the problem is in the drawing file, not the title block)
So use one of the default templates if needed. (\Users\Public\Documents\Autodesk\Inventor 2019\Templates\)
- Right Click on the Drawing Resources
- Select Paste
Do the same for the Border, Copy and paste.
Cleanup and If needed delete any other unwanted items
Forgot to add, Transfer and custom properties
Save as a new template.
Fixed.
